Geführter Rundgang durch die Geschichte, Häuser und Architektur von Charleston





Beschreibung
Dieser 2-stündige Rundgang erkundet das historische Viertel von Charleston, indem Sie die Straßen des French Quarter und das Wohngebiet „South of Broad“ besuchen. Hören Sie die Geschichten über die Gründung von Charleston, sehen Sie historische Häuser und Kirchen und sehen Sie sich die Architektur der Stadt an. Erfahren Sie mehr über die Geschichte dieser wunderschönen Stadt – von ihren ersten Siedlern bis heute.

Reiseverlauf
Die Tour beginnt vor dem Rathaus, das eine der Säulen der "Four Corners of Law" ist.
Erfahren Sie mehr über den Washington Square Park
Erfahren Sie mehr über diese historische Kirche, in der George Washington einst verehrt hat.
Erfahren Sie die Geschichte der berühmten Häuser entlang der Rainbow Row.
Erfahren Sie mehr über den Old Exchange & Provost Dungeon
Bummeln Sie am Ufermauer entlang und lernen Sie die Bewohner der stattlichen Villen entlang der "Batterie" kennen.
